Cross-sectional Study
A type of observational study that analyzes data from a population at a specific point in time.
Phase II Clinical Trial
A type of study designed to assess the efficacy and further evaluate the safety of a drug or therapy in a larger group of participants than phase I trials.
Intention-to-treat Analysis
An approach in clinical trials where participants are analyzed in the groups to which they were originally assigned, regardless of whether they completed the intervention.
Placebo
A substance with no therapeutic effect, used as a control in testing new drugs to assess the drug's effectiveness beyond the placebo effect.
